Quote by Cornell Woolrich

“Beside her, her husband could only splutter, and he stopped even that when she half turned to flash him a smile - the instinctive, brilliant smile of a woman who knows what feeble creatures men can be. You couldn't learn to smile like that. It was something a woman either knew the minute she was born, or never knew at all. ("I'm Dangerous Tonight")”

Cornell Woolrich was an American novelist known for his suspense novels. His works are characterized by their tense atmosphere and complex psychological descriptions, which have had a profound impact on detective novels and thrillers in films. more
